当我在 jquery 中使用它时,如何隐藏我的 api 不被 public?
How i can hide my api from being public as i am using it in jquery?
我不想public知道我的申请apipaths.but我正在使用jqueryajaxurl与后端互动。
$.ajax({
url: "test.html",
type:'get'
}).done(function() {
//some function
});
无法阻止用户检查您的应用程序的网络请求,而且这样做也毫无意义。一旦您在互联网上公开了您的 API,它就变成了 public,无论您是否在 Web 应用程序中引用它。它现在只是更明显一点。无论哪种方式,您都必须向您的服务器添加一个身份验证层,以确保您只处理来自适当客户端的流量。
我不想public知道我的申请apipaths.but我正在使用jqueryajaxurl与后端互动。
$.ajax({
url: "test.html",
type:'get'
}).done(function() {
//some function
});
无法阻止用户检查您的应用程序的网络请求,而且这样做也毫无意义。一旦您在互联网上公开了您的 API,它就变成了 public,无论您是否在 Web 应用程序中引用它。它现在只是更明显一点。无论哪种方式,您都必须向您的服务器添加一个身份验证层,以确保您只处理来自适当客户端的流量。